Omicron may spell pandemic’s end, predicts medical expert from Thailand


Dr Manoon Leechawengongs, a respiratory expert with Bangkok’s Vichaiyut Hospital. - The Nation Thailand/ANN

BANGKOK, Jan 8 (The Nation Thailand/ANN): The Omicron variant may be an indication that the Covid-19 pandemic will come to an end within this year, a respiratory expert with Bangkok’s Vichaiyut Hospital has predicted.

In a Facebook post, Dr Manoon Leechawengongs pointed out that the Omicron variant has mutated significantly from the original coronavirus and its impact is far milder.
